Christine Terrell
Christine has been making jewelry from upcycled tins for years under the corporate name adaptive reuse. She has a strong affinity for all things used, reused, and recycleable. In fact, it was her inability to throw away tiny pieces of tin that inspired her investigation into encaustics. She was immediately bitten by the encaustic bug and has found warm, pigmented wax to be just about the most engaging medium she has worked with to date. Her paintings are colorful experiments that strongly reflect her training and background in graphic design. You can see more of her encaustic work at tincaustics.com and at christineblogs.com.
